基于PSO粒子群算法的LED照明系统光照均匀性研究

摘    要:实现大功率LED阵列在目标平面上的照度均匀分布对于照明系统具有十分重要的意义。不同于传统解析计算方法,本文采用粒子群(PSO)算法来优化平面随机分布的LED阵列结构,使其在目标光照平面上光照分布均匀。首先推导了LED阵列的照度分布函数,并在此基础上以光照函数的标准差构建一个评价函数,衡量光照分布均匀度。在Matlab中编程获得光照分布最优时候的LED阵列结构数据,并将几何模型导入光学仿真软件Tracepro中进行优化模拟,仿真结果表明该算法有效可行。

关 键 词:LED阵列  粒子群算法  光照度  均匀化

Research of Illumination Uniformity for LED Arrays Based on PSO Algorithm

Abstract:Due to the limitation of single LED, it is of great significance to apply LED arrays to enhance the brightness and enlarge the luminous area to improve the uniformity of illuminace. Different from traditional analytical calculation methods, particle swarm optimization algorithm was proposed to optimize the structure of LED arrays to achieve a good uniform illuminace distribution on the target plane in this paper. Firstly, formulae of illuminance distribution on target plane illuminated by LED arrays were obtained, and then an evaluation function was constructed to measure the uniformity of illuminance distribution. Matlab software was used to calculate the initial structure parameters. Finally, Tracepro optical software was adopted to give an imitation and simulation. The simulation results show that the LED arrays can produce highly uniform illuminace distribution. It indicates that our method is simple and can optimize the LED automatically by computer program.
Keywords:LED arrays  particle swarm optimization algorithm  illuminance  uniformity
